ANI Pharmaceuticals: Rare Disease Growth At A Generics Multiple (NASDAQ:ANIP)

ANI Pharmaceuticals (ANIP) is undergoing a strategic repositioning toward rare disease therapeutics while maintaining generics as a secondary revenue stream. This business mix reorientation targets higher-margin specialty pharmaceutical markets, historically valued at premium multiples relative to commodity generics operations.

The rare disease segment offers structural advantages including pricing power, limited competition, and smaller addressable populations that reduce regulatory scrutiny. However, ANIP currently trades at generics-comparable valuations despite this transition, creating a potential valuation arbitrage if execution succeeds. The company's ability to capture market share in orphan indications will determine whether the premium rare disease thesis materializes.

This repositioning carries execution risk; rare disease commercialization requires specialized sales infrastructure and payer relationships distinct from generics distribution networks. Capital reallocation from mature generics franchises to R&D and commercial buildout in specialty markets introduces near-term margin pressure before accretion occurs.

Sector implication: The Health Care sector continues fragmenting between commodity and specialty segments, with smaller-cap players like ANIP pursuing niche consolidation strategies. Success here would validate the specialty pivot model for mid-sized pharma, though broader sector multiples compression remains a headwind.
